Resources General ScholarshipsScholarships are awarded based upon availability of funds, as determined by the ABAC Foundation, Inc. It is important to note that all scholarships may not be made available for award during a given academic year. Descriptive information is provided for informational purposes only; please note that additional criteria may apply in determining a student’s eligibility for award. The following scholarships have no specific degree/major requirements, although other criteria may apply. ABAC Athletic Scholarship Recipients are selected by the ABAC Athletic Director based upon demonstrated athletic and academic achievement. ABAC Foundation Scholars Program The ABAC Foundation Scholars Program awards scholarships to students demonstrating outstanding academic achievement and extracurricular involvement, as well as strong leadership skills in their schools and in their communities. ABAC Staff Forum Scholarship This scholarship was established by the ABAC Staff Forum to provide assistance and support to dependents of ABAC staff who demonstrate consistent academic performance. ABAC/Staplcotn Congressional Internship The purpose of this scholarship is to provide ABAC students the opportunity to participate in an internship in the Washington, D.C. office of Senator Saxby Chambliss. The internship will be offered to one student per academic year to work in the area of agricultural policy and to obtain direct knowledge of the congressional system. Dr. Mike Bader Memorial Scholarship Recipients of this scholarship are selected each year from student workers of the Extension University of Georgia faculty located at the Rural Development Center (Tifton, Georgia Campus). Baldwin Woman’s Club Scholarship Preference in awarding this scholarship is given to non-traditional students or dependents of ABAC employees who do not receive financial aid, with recommendations made by the Baldwin Woman’s Club at ABAC. Recipients must have completed one academic term at ABAC and also have maintained good academic standing. O.V. Barkuloo Memorial Scholarship This scholarship is awarded to entering freshman from either Tift County High School or Tiftarea Academy in Tifton, Georgia. Recipients will have a history of active participation in 4-H and of academic achievement during their high school years. Recipients must have a declared major in an agriculture-related field of study, family and consumer sciences, or a pre-professional area of study. E.P. and Iliene Bowen, Jr. Memorial Scholarship Awarded to entering freshmen or rising upperclassmen (20+ semester hours) who will be returning to the ABAC campus the following academic term and are have a strong academic record. Lanier Carson / Kelley Manufacturing Company Scholarship Preference in awarding this scholarship is given to the employees or to the dependents of the employees of Kelley Manufacturing, then to students from Tift County, Georgia and its contiguous counties. Recipients must have a record of strong academic performance. Maria Guadalupe Cervantes Memorial Scholarship This scholarship is awarded by the Maria Guadalupe Cervantes Memorial Scholarship Committee to a Georgia resident of Hispanic/Latino descent who is not eligible for state or federal financial aid and a strong history of academic achievement. Josephine L. Cloudman Scholarship Recipients must have a record of strong academic achievement and demonstrated leadership skills. Students enrolled in any major program of study are eligible, but there is a preference to Family and Consumer Sciences majors. Coca Cola High School Athletic Scholarship Established by the Coca Cola Bottling Company Consolidated to provide support for entering freshman from the Tifton Coca Cola Market (Tift, Irwin, Turner, Worth, Ben Hill, Crisp, Berrien, Cook, Brooks, Thomas, and Colquitt Counties in Georgia) with recommendation from the ABAC Athletic Director. Recipients generally demonstrate academic and athletic achievement. George D. Conger Scholarship Students enrolled in any major program of study with a solid academic record are eligible for this scholarship. Those with financial need will be given preference. Agnes Davis Donaldson Scholarship Awarded to rising sophomores who have demonstrated outstanding academic success during their studies at ABAC, residents of Tift County will be given first priority as recipients for this scholarship. Recipients must plan to graduate from ABAC. John Henry Dorminy Scholarship This scholarship is awarded to students with majors in forestry, nursing, accounting, or a pre-professional (medicine, law) program of study. Recipients with academic potential and financial need from Ben Hill County, Georgia will be given first preference, with second preference to students from contiguous Georgia counties, then to Georgia residents at large. Eastman Scholarship Recipients may be entering freshmen or rising sophomores with a solid academic record. John Kimbrel English Memorial Scholarship Recipients are selected from residents of Miller County, Georgia, with preference to students who are not receiving the HOPE Scholarship. FFA Officer Scholarship This scholarship recognizes the special relationship between the FFA organization and ABAC, and is awarded to newly-enrolled ABAC students who are/were State FFA officers, or to returning ABAC students who are/were State FFA officers. All recipients must demonstrate academic achievement during their coursework at ABAC. FFA Welding Contest Scholarship This scholarship is awarded to the overall winner of the District 5 Welding Contest, if attending ABAC. E.B. Hamilton, Jr. Memorial Scholarship Scholarships are awarded upon recommendation by the ABAC softball coach and the E.B. Hamilton, Jr. Scholarship Committee to students who have a record of strong academic performance and who have been involved in the Tift County High School (Georgia) softball program. Oren and Aileen Grace Harden Memorial Scholarship This scholarship is awarded to students with strong academic records, with preference to students majoring in an agriculture-related field of study. C. Alex Kemp Scholarship Established in memory of C. Alex Kemp, this scholarship is awarded to students exhibiting consistent academic achievement, with preference to entering freshmen. Charles Kemp, Jr. Scholarship This scholarship is awarded to students with consistent academic performance. Preference is given to entering freshmen. George H. King Scholarship Recipients of this scholarship may be either entering freshmen or rising sophomores with strong academic records in their prior coursework. Fredrick William Kinard, Jr. Scholarship Either freshmen or upperclassmen are eligible for this scholarship, with preference to freshman. Recipients demonstrate consistently strong academic achievement and financial need. Clarence Robert Lang Scholarship Recipients may be either entering freshmen or rising sophomores with strong academic performance in either their high school or collegiate coursework, as applicable. Middle South Georgia Soil and Water Conservation District Scholarship Awarded annually to the first place district winner of the high school essay contest on soil and water conservation, recipients of this scholarship are selected from eligible students from Ben Hill, Brooks, Colquitt, Crisp, Irwin, Tift, Thomas, Turner, and Worth Counties in Georgia. Zell and Shirley Miller Scholarship This scholarship is awarded to an ABAC student who is a Georgia resident and who has a record of strong academic performance in his/her prior coursework. Dr. Larry R. Moorman Scholarship This scholarship, established by Dr. and Mrs. Larry R. Moorman, is awarded to students demonstrating academic achievement who are not receiving the HOPE Scholarship. C.L. Morehead Scholarship Recipients of this scholarship may be either entering freshman or rising sophomores evidencing academic excellence in all coursework who are residents of either Ben Hill or Irwin County, Georgia. Moreno Family Migrant Annual Scholarship Awarded to migrant students or dependents of migrant workers who have engaged in agriculturally-related work that requires them to re-locate with the seasons, this scholarship supports U.S. citizens who demonstrate strong academic skills. Moreno Migrant Endowed Scholarship This scholarship is awarded to migrant students or dependents of migrant workers who are U.S. citizens and have demonstrated consistent academic performance. John P. O’Connor Memorial Scholarship This scholarship is awarded to graduates from high schools in Manatee County, Florida, with preference to students with active involvement in 4-H and FFA. Charles W. Powell III Scholarship Recipients must be enrolled at ABAC in the accounting program or in another major within the ABAC School of Business. A record of strong academic performance in all of coursework is required. If no accounting or business-related student is eligible, students with majors in other areas may be considered. President’s Choice Scholarship Recipients are selected by the President of Abraham Baldwin Agricultural College, and must demonstrate academic excellence and leadership in school and/or community activities. Weetie and Homer Rankin Scholarship Georgia residents with academic potential as judged by prior academic performance (including SAT scores and GPAs), leadership potential, and academic need are eligible for this scholarship. Recipients must pursue full-time study toward an associate degree at ABAC. San Pedro de Tutule Scholarship The purpose of the San Pedro de Tutule Scholarship is to encourage students to pursue a college degree at ABAC, to maintain excellence in their pursuit of such degree and, thereafter, to enhance the lives of those with whom they interact. Recipients are generally Hispanic/Latino farm workers or family members of such farm workers. Shoney’s Scholarship One scholarship is awarded annually to a graduate of Turner County High School (Turner County, Georgia) and one to a graduate of Tiftarea Academy (Tift County, Georgia). Recipients are selected by their high school guidance counselors. J.P. Short Scholarship for Free Enterprise Recipients are selected by ABAC upon recommendation by the Short & Paulk Supply Company, with preference to Short & Paulk employees, then to employees’ dependents. The scholarship is awarded to students showing academic potential and possessing a strong academic record. Jodie Snow Tennis Scholarship This scholarship is awarded to a qualified female student who has demonstrated academic achievement and a history of involvement in the sport of tennis. Jessie Lee Stephens Scholarship The purpose of this scholarship is to recognize and assist deserving Tift County, Georgia youth who have exhibited qualities of determination, dedication, and leadership during their 4-H careers. Recipients must be Tift County, Georgia 4-H members graduating from either Tift County High School or Tiftarea Academy, and are selected from recommendations of the Tift County, Georgia Extension Office. B. Frank Strickland Memorial Scholarship Recipients are selected from recommendations of the B. Frank Strickland Memorial Scholarship Fund Scholarship Recommendation Committee. Recipients must be residents of a county involved in tobacco production located within the State of Georgia, with first preference to students wishing to major in an agriculture-related subject. Charles Mack Sumner (’56) Endowment for Students Recognizing the special relationship between Mr. Sumner and his alma mater, ABAC, this scholarship is awarded to students graduating from Tift County High School (Tifton, Georgia) who have financial need and a history of academic excellence. Preference will be given to students with majors in education or agriculture. Recommendations in support of candidates are preferred. Tift County High School Football Scholarship Established by the Tift County (Georgia) Touchdown Club, this scholarship is awarded to a former football player from the Tift County High School (Georgia) football team. Recipients must have played for the TCHS football team for at least three (3) of their four (4) years in high school. Recipients are selected based in part upon recommendations from the head coach of the TCHS football team. University System of Georgia Foundation Scholarship This scholarship is offered to an ABAC student who has demonstrated strong academic performance and leadership ability. Larry W. “Buck” Wheeler Memorial Scholarship Rising sophomores who have attended ABAC for at least one semester shall be eligible for this scholarship. Selection is based upon academic excellence and contribution to student life through recognizable leadership while at ABAC.
